369 - DAVID HENRY MORRIS (son of No.359) married Feb. 16th, 1913 at Windsor, Ill. MINNIE RICHARDSON, born Jan. 8th, 1874, Windsor, Ill., (dau. of JOHN RICHARDSON).

David came to Illinois with his parents in 1874 and engaged in timber work until 1885. There was virgin white oak timber all along the Kaskaskia River and Sand Creek. He worked in the Maintenance Dept. of the Big 4 Railroad for several years. After he came to Windsor he was Chief of Police for many years. He enlisted in the Regular Army in June 1899 and joined Co. H of the 9th U. S. Inf. at Manila, P. I. He went to China with the regiment during the Boxer trouble. Was discharged in Peking (Beijing), China in 1902. He is a member of Windsor Lodge No. 322 A. F. & A. M. and also a member of the Methodist Church.
